## 舵机对象功能在Python表示 在很多机器人和自动化项目中,舵机是一个常见的执行部件。它能够通过控制角度的位置精确移动,实现各种手动和自动化的功能。在Python,我们可以通过一个舵机对象来封装与舵机相关的功能。本文将通过具体的例子演示如何用Python编写一个舵机类,并解决一个简单的问题。 ### 需求分析 假设我们需要控制一台小型机器人的舵机,来实现一个任务:根据用户的输入,
原创 2024-09-28 03:56:06
0阅读
机器人的研究领域在不断的拓宽,智能机器人的研究在AI领域一直是研究的热点之一。想要让智能机器人具有类似人类的智能、灵活性就少不了一个重要的角色舵机舵机是机器人产品中非常重要的部件,它是由微型电机与齿轮组及传感器等部件组成,在机器人应用舵机是连接各机构的连接器,就像我们人类的关节一样,通过微型电机的驱动可实现各种动作。舵机决定了机器人产品动作的流畅度和精度,所以无论是在舵机结构方面还是微型电机
原图和最终效果图的对比1、打开原图,先用橡皮图章去豆,不透明度与压力都调小一些,这样相对柔和一点,也比较自然,2、复制图层,双击快速蒙版,快捷键Q,颜色自己定,不透明度,我个人习惯在40%。3、用笔刷将脸部皮肤图画一遍,边缘用小笔刷细画。4、使用橡皮工具,将不透明度调到100%,擦出五观部分,并用小笔触擦出轮廓线。5、保留皮肤部分,边缘做适当的羽化。6、通过通道内的快速蒙版影像查看细部,进行相应调
异步协程event_loop:事件循环,相当于一个无限循环,我们可以把一些函数注册到这个事件循环上,当满足某些条件的时候,函数就会被循环执行。程序是按照设定的顺序从头执行到尾,运行的次数也是完全按照设定。当在编写异步程序时,必然其中有部分程序的运行耗时是比较久的,需要先让出当前程序的控制权,让其在背后运行,让另一部分的程序先运行起来。当背后运行的程序完成后,也需要及时通知主程序已经完成任务可以进行
# 项目方案:Python控制舵机 ## 1. 项目背景和目标 舵机是一种常见的电机,用于控制机械臂、机器人等设备的运动。本项目的目标是使用Python编程语言控制舵机的运动,并实现一些基本的功能,如旋转角度控制、速度控制等。 ## 2. 技术方案 为了实现舵机的控制,我们需要使用一个开源的硬件库,如`RPi.GPIO`,该库可以用于控制树莓派的GPIO引脚。通过控制GPIO引脚,我们可以控制
原创 2023-10-31 14:32:59
229阅读
Python ,时常需要使用变量来动态访问对象的属性。这一需求不仅提升了代码的灵活性,也为开发者提供了更高的编程效率。然而,初学者在这一过程往往遇到一些困难,本文将对此进行详细分析与解决。 ## 问题背景 在 Python 开发过程,业务项目的复杂性逐步提升,特别是在处理大量对象属性的场景时,效率与维护性的挑战显得尤为突出。 - 业务影响分析: - 对象属性的频繁访问使得代码变
原创 6月前
35阅读
# Python的数据表示与序列图和旅行图的应用 Python是一种灵活的编程语言,它允许我们以多种方式表示数据。在本文中,我们将探讨如何使用Python表示数据,并结合序列图和旅行图来展示数据交互和用户旅程。我们将通过一个具体的问题:在线商店的购物车系统,来展示这些概念的应用。 ## 问题描述 假设我们有一个在线商店,用户可以浏览商品、添加到购物车、修改购物车的商品数量,最后进行结账
原创 2024-07-30 11:57:16
37阅读
R语言中的示例> paste0("A",1:10) [1] "A1" "A2" "A3" "A4" "A5" "A6" "A7" "A8" "A9" "A10"Python实现方法1In [26]: ['A'+str(i) for i in range(1,11)] ...
原创 2021-06-01 16:54:30
874阅读
R语言中的示例> paste0("A",1:10) [1] "A1" "A2" "A3" "A4" "A5" "A6" "A7" "A8" "A9" "A10"Python实现方法1In [26]: ['A'+str(i) for i in range(1,11)] ...
原创 2022-02-16 16:05:01
371阅读
元件:arduino mega 2560、舵机、杜邦线接线:普通舵机有3根线:棕、红、橙(棕色连接 GND、红色连接 Vcc、橙色连接信号 S)原理:舵机的伺服系统由可变宽度的脉冲来进行控制,控制线是用来传送脉冲的。脉冲的参数有最小值,最大值,和频率。一般而言,舵机的基准信号都是周期为20ms,宽度为1.5ms。这个基准信号定义的位置为中间位置。舵机有最大转动角度,中间位置的定义就是从这个位置到最
转载 2023-07-04 19:28:54
576阅读
在上一次谈到基于MPU6050的基于一阶互补滤波算法实现后,本来想接着就自适应一阶互补滤波和卡尔曼滤波再写一篇的,但是卡尔曼滤波算法我自己写出来并进行姿态解算后发现效果不很好,才疏学浅,等我调好了再写吧,昨天花了半下午做了一个基于MPU6050的舵机云台自稳定系统,采用PD控制,下面就从控制理论原理到代码实现来谈一谈。 1.P项对系统性能影响的分析 假设现在我们有如下一个系统:这个系统采用简单的比
博客写作背景----项目中解决的问题最近遇到一个使用Arduino Uno单片机多路采集信号的项目,还需要在上位机进行波形的查看,信号算法的处理,初步定为使用labview编写上位机程序进行处理。为啥用labview呢,因为LabVIEW是NI的数据采集创新软件产品,其全称是实验室虚拟仪器工程平台(Laboratory Virtual Instrument Engineering Workbenc
## 使用Python表示序数 序数是一种用于表示位置或顺序的数字,通常用于标识第几个,例如第一、第二、第三等。在Python,我们可以通过多种方法来表示序数。本文将探讨如何使用Python表示序数,并通过一个具体的问题进行演示。 ### 问题背景 假设我们需要开发一个旅行计划管理系统,将用户的旅行目的地按序数进行编号。在这个系统,用户可以添加多个目的地,系统将为每个目的地生成一个序数编
原创 9月前
56阅读
大家好,我是写BUG的一行,大家可以叫我一行,今天带领大家进行Python从入门到提高的学习路程。首先我们先对Python有个基本的了解和清晰的概念,然后再一步一步从基础开始提升,进而全面开启你的Python进修之路。本篇内容一共分为四个部分:Python语言的背景知识Python软件包的安装方法编写的第一个Python程序良好的编程规定Python语言的背景知识众所周知,在21世纪的今天,电脑已
贪心算法求解最优化问题的算法通常需要经过一系列的步骤,在每个步骤都面临多种选择。对于许多最优化问题,使用动态规划算法来求最优解有些杀鸡用牛刀了,可以使用更简单,更高效的算法。贪心算法(greedy algorithm)就是这样的算法,它在每一步都做出当时看起来最佳的选择,也就是说,它总是做出局部最优的选择。贪心选择性质我们可以通过做出局部最优(贪心)选择来构造全局最优解,当进行选择时,我们直接做出
# Python亿怎么表示的项目方案 ## 引言 在Python表示亿(即10^8)的方法有多种,根据不同的需求选择合适的表示方式是非常重要的。本项目将探讨如何在Python中有效表示亿,包括基本用法、性能考虑以及代码示例。我们还将提供流程图来展示该项目的结构和步骤。 ## 1. 表示亿的基本方法 在Python,可以通过多种方式来表示亿。以下是一些常见方法: ### 1.1 整
原创 2024-09-19 03:40:03
248阅读
# Python“且”的表示及应用 在Python,逻辑运算符“且”通常用`and`来表示。`and`运算符是布尔逻辑的基础,用于连接两个条件,只有当两个条件都为真时,结果才为真。这在编程中非常常见,例如在控制流、条件判断及过滤数据等场景。 ## 问题背景 假设我们有一个简单的用户注册系统,用户需要满足以下条件才能注册成功: 1. 用户名长度在4到20个字符之间。 2. 密码长度在8到
原创 7月前
87阅读
# 项目方案:Python蓝色的表示方案 ## 1. 背景介绍 在Python,可以通过使用不同的库和工具来表示不同的颜色。对于蓝色,我们可以使用RGB或者HEX值来表示。在本项目中,我们将介绍如何在Python中使用这两种方式来表示蓝色。 ## 2. 方案介绍 ### 2.1 使用RGB表示蓝色 RGB是一种将颜色表示为红色、绿色和蓝色值的方式。在Python,我们可以使用RGB值来表
原创 2024-02-22 07:00:07
670阅读
# 如何在 Python表示红色:解决色彩识别问题 在计算机视觉和图像处理领域,颜色的表示是一个重要的主题。红色作为基本颜色之一,其识别和表示在许多应用场景中都至关重要,例如图像处理、游戏开发、以及数据可视化等。本文将以 Python 为例,探讨如何表示红色,解决一个具体的问题:识别图像的红色区域。 ## 一、颜色表示法 在 Python ,颜色通常用 RGB(红、绿、蓝)色彩模型表
原创 9月前
268阅读
# Python数列表示的项目方案 ## 项目背景 在数据分析与科学计算,数列是一个非常重要的概念。在Python表示数列的方法多种多样,今天的项目旨在为学习者提供一种简洁明了的方式来表示和处理数列,帮助其在数据分析更加游刃有余。 ## 目标 - 理解Python数列的各种表示方法。 - 学习如何使用Python进行数列的创建、操作与图表展示。 - 通过项目提升对数列处理的实际
原创 2024-10-09 05:09:36
105阅读
  • 1
  • 2
  • 3
  • 4
  • 5